An IFN-{gamma}-Independent Proinflammatory Role of IL-18 in Murine Streptococcal Cell Wall Arthritis

Leo A. B. Joosten1,*, Fons A. J. van de Loo*, Erik Lubberts*, Monique M. A. Helsen*, Mihai G. Netea{dagger}, Jos W. M. van der Meer{dagger}, Charles A. Dinarello{ddagger} and Wim B. van den Berg*

* Rheumatology Research Laboratory and {dagger} Department of Internal Medicine, University Medical Center St. Radboud, Nijmegen, The Netherlands; and {ddagger} Department of Medicine, Division of Infectious Diseases, University of Colorado Health Sciences Center, Denver, CO 80261

IL-18 is a member of the IL-1 family of proteins that exerts proinflammatory effects. It was formally known as IFN-{gamma}-inducing factor and is a pivotal cytokine for the development of Th1 responses. Apart from Th1 immune-stimulatory activity, IL-18 induces the production of proinflammatory cytokines such as TNF-{alpha} and IL-1 in vitro. The goal was to investigate the role of endogenous IL-18 in murine streptococcal cell wall (SCW)-induced arthritis. Furthermore, we investigated whether IL-18 neutralization had an impact on local TNF and IL-1 production. C57BL/6, BALB/c, and IFN-{gamma}-deficient mice were injected with 2 mg of rabbit anti-murine IL-18 Abs shortly before induction of arthritis by intra-articular injection of 25 µg of SCW fragments into the right knee joint. Suppression of joint swelling was noted on days 1 and 2 of SCW arthritis after blockade of endogenous IL-18. Analysis of local cytokine concentrations showed that IL-18, TNF-{alpha}, and IL-1{beta} levels were decreased. Severe inhibition of chondrocyte proteoglycan synthesis was seen in the vehicle-treated control animals, whereas a reversal of the inhibition of chondrocyte proteoglycan synthesis was found in the anti-IL-18-exposed animals. Blockade of endogenous IL-18 in IFN-{gamma}-deficient mice showed results similar to those found in wild-type animals, identifying a role for IL-18 that is IFN-{gamma} independent. The present study indicates that IL-18 is a proinflammatory cytokine during the onset of murine SCW arthritis, and this inflammatory role of IL-18 is IFN-{gamma} independent.
